"Lebensraum" is a German word meaning "living space". In the context of 20th-century history, particularly during the Nazi era, it became a key concept in German expansionist ideology. The Nazis used "Lebensraum" to justify their territorial ambitions in Eastern Europe, claiming a need for more land to accommodate the German population and asserting their racial superiority over the existing inhabitants.
